Choosing Quality Watercolor Paints

One of the most crucial aspects of watercolor painting is the quality of the paints you use. Investing in high-quality paints will ensure vibrant and long-lasting results. Look for professional-grade watercolor paints that are made with high concentrations of pigment. These paints offer excellent color intensity, transparency, and lightfastness, allowing your creations to stand the test of time.

Selecting the Right Brushes

When it comes to watercolor brushes, there are various types and shapes to choose from. As a beginner, it's recommended to start with a basic set of round brushes in different sizes. These brushes have a tapered tip, making them versatile for creating thin lines and broad strokes. Additionally, synthetic brushes are a great choice for watercolor painting as they hold water well and maintain their shape over time.

Paper: The Foundation of Your Artwork

The type of paper you use plays a crucial role in achieving the desired results in watercolor painting. It's essential to use watercolor paper specifically designed for this medium, as it has a higher absorbency and allows for better color blending. Cold-pressed paper is a popular choice among artists as it strikes a balance between texture and smoothness. Make sure to choose a heavy-weight paper to prevent buckling or warping due to water saturation.

Palette and Mixing Surface

A watercolor palette is an essential tool for mixing and diluting your paints. Invest in a palette with individual wells or compartments to keep your colors separate and prevent them from getting muddy. Additionally, consider using a mixing surface such as a ceramic tile or a porcelain plate, as they offer a smooth surface for mixing paints effectively.

Additional Tools and Accessories

While the aforementioned supplies are the basic essentials, there are a few additional tools and accessories that can enhance your watercolor painting experience. Some of these include:

  • Masking fluid or artist's tape to preserve white areas and create crisp edges
  • A water container to clean your brushes and control water saturation
  • A sponge or paper towel to blot excess water from your brushes
  • A mister or spray bottle for achieving unique watercolor effects
  • A drawing board or an easel to support and position your paper
